The Implications of Autopen Signatures
Autopen signatures are not new in the realm of politics; they have been utilized by various administrations to manage the sheer volume of documents requiring the president’s signature. However, the revelation that Biden’s pardons were signed in this manner raises questions about the intention and personal involvement of the president. Is it standard practice to delegate such significant decisions to an assistant? This approach could potentially undermine the gravity of the pardons and lead to public skepticism regarding the administration’s commitment to transparency.
